Suggestions to date surround a two part assessment : one
part being the ‘core skills’ of NLP, the other being the demonstration
of an agreed cohort of techniques.
The most coherent suggestions
for the actual process of assessment point to a three-way assessment
process - partly by the trainers, partly by the candidate and partly by
the other delegates.
The thinking behind this is that a large
part of NLP involves sensory acuity, both of self and others, and that
asking delegates to self assess and to assess each other is a good way
of both reinforcing, and assessing, competence in this very important
area.
